Output e23cd4d79461e3084c77c1ca83bf189ba3056eb59c00e710af0e9c1edb1636d5:2

value
38121960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b56c3391a29dc56aab5e6a6afb592309c7ae99b OP_EQUAL
address
MHgiUKtYkRVQXDFKQ1yzg7eQ3BRSVj6Ts6
transaction
e23cd4d79461e3084c77c1ca83bf189ba3056eb59c00e710af0e9c1edb1636d5
spent
true